Penn Veterinary Supply Inc reported a data breach to the Indiana Attorney General. The breach occurred on 2024-08-14 and was reported on 2024-09-24. 3 Indiana residents were affected. 661 individuals affected in total.

Penn Veterinary Supply, Inc. reported a malware-related data security attack beginning August 14, 2024, discovered on August 27, 2024. The incident involved unauthorized access by a third party, resulting in the exfiltration of personal information including names, addresses, and electronic fund transfer details. The company engaged cybersecurity experts, notified law enforcement, and is offering credit monitoring services to affected individuals.
About this clustering
DisclosureLens links filings into incidents through layered matchers: deterministic rules (same source document, multistate filings of one breach, tight-window same-victim pairs), a weighted-similarity scorer for cross-source candidates, and an operator review queue for everything uncertain. Each link records its own method and confidence — shown per filing in the timeline below. The system defaults to NOT merging when uncertain, because a false merge (collapsing two unrelated breaches) is more harmful than a false split (showing related filings separately); uncertain pairs route to human review instead of auto-merging.
